3. Push-Pull Mechanisms

Common in commercial buildings, push-pull handles provide a simple methods of accessing a space without the requirement for twisting or turning. These handles typically include an easy rod mechanism that engages a lock when pushed or pulled.

4. Electronic and Smart Door Handles

With the increase of technology, electronic door handles have actually gotten appeal, including keypads, biometric scanners, or wise connection. These innovative systems use increased security and convenience, permitting users to unlock doors utilizing codes, finger prints, or mobile apps.

5. Mortise Locks

Mortise locks integrate the door handle mechanism within a pocket cut into the edge of the door. This style enables a more robust locking system and is commonly utilized in high-end residential and commercial applications. Mortise locks usually offer deadbolts for included security.

6. Rim Locks

Rim locks are mounted on the surface of the door, making installation simpler than mortise locks. They frequently accompany knob or lever handles and supply basic security functions ideal for internal doors or secondary entrances.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. What is the most common kind of door handle mechanism?

The most common types of door handle systems are lever handles and round knobs. Each has its advantages, with lever handles typically being more available.

2. How do I choose the right door handle for my home?

Consider aspects such as performance (interior or exterior), security needs, and aesthetic choices when picking a door handle. Also, think about the door product and thickness for compatibility.

3. Can I set up a door handle myself, or should I work with a professional?

Lots of door handles can be installed with fundamental tools and DIY abilities. Nevertheless, if you're uncomfortable working with door hardware or have distinct specs, employing a professional is a good idea.

4. How frequently should I keep my door handle systems?

Routine maintenance must happen every 6 months, consisting of cleaning, lubrication, and evaluation for wear and tear.

5. What should I do if my door handle is sticking or jamming?

If a door handle is sticking or jamming, it may require lubrication or modification. Inspect for loose screws and guarantee the latch bolt is aligned correctly. If issues persist, consider consulting a professional.
